Step 1: Understanding Dinosaur Classification
The first step in our journey is to classify dinosaurs. They are generally divided into two main groups: the Saurischia, which includes theropods and sauropodomorphs, and the Ornithischia, which consists of various herbivorous species. Familiarizing yourself with these classifications will lay the groundwork for further research.
Step 2: Exploring Fossil Evidence
The second step involves examining fossil evidence. Fossils are crucial in reconstructing the past, as they provide insight into the physical characteristics and behaviors of dinosaurs. Visit local museums or online archives to view fossilized dinosaur bones and learn how paleontologists analyze these remnants to gain insights into life millions of years ago.
Step 3: Learning About Dinosaur Habitats
Next, explore the diverse habitats dinosaurs occupied. From lush forests to arid plains, each environment shaped the dinosaurs that lived there. Research different geological periods, like the Jurassic and Cretaceous, to understand how climate and geography influenced dinosaur evolution.
